Jack E. Buffington, P.E.
For his leadership in the United States Navy in the design, construction, operation, and maintenance of public works and defense facilities with an emphasis on environmental sustainability. |
 |
Philip H. Burgi, P.E.
For his extensive research contributions to the field of hydraulics and water resources engineering and his leadership in the creation of ASCE's Environmental and Water Resources Institute. |
 |
Ken P. Chong, P.E.
For his vision and leadership in supporting structures, mechanics, materials and nano-technology research in civil engineering; and research contributions including brittle fracture mechanics, and architectural sandwich panels. |
 |
Conrad G. Keyes, Jr., Ph.D, P.E., L.S.
For his significant contributions to the advancement of irrigation and water resources engineering; atmospheric water management; and for his teaching, research, and professional service career in the arid Southwest. |
 |
E. Walter LeFevre, Ph.D, P.E.
For his extensive contributions to engineering education and practice, to accreditation of engineering programs, and leadership of engineering professional organizations. |
 |
Arthur R. McDaniel, P.E.
For his great contributions and innovative design concepts in the field of bridge engineering, as founder of one of the largest and most respected bridge engineering firms in California and for his lifelong advocacy of the civil engineering profession. |
 |
George J. Tamaro, P.E.
For distinguished service in the design of unique and innovative below ground earth retaining systems. |
 |
Wilson H. Tang, Ph.D
For significant contributions to the safety and reliability analysis of civil engineering systems, with emphasis on applications to geotechnical systems. |
 |
Robert B. Thorn, P.E.
For his outstanding contributions and 51 year career as an inspiring leader in civil engineering bridge design; and for his commitment to and involvement with civil engineering students, as a leader and promoter of education, the civil engineering profession, and the American Society of Civil Engineers.
